The temperature ranged from 23.5°C around 10:00 to 25.4°C around 19:00. Rain was recorded across 17 hours, from around 00:00 to 19:00 (46.3mm total).

How unusual was this day?

Compared against the same 135 calendar days (±7 days) across the other 9 years on file.

High temperature

0th percentile

Low temperature

79th percentile

Rainfall

99th percentile

Wind

100th percentile

A percentile of 100 means this was the hottest/wettest/windiest of the comparable days on file; 50 is right in the middle. This window's average temperature was 26.2°C, versus 24.6°C on this specific day.
